    Hi Flam696 –

    Re-arranging groups vertically has no effect in BuddyPress, since BP groups have no sequence. However, you should be able to create subgroups by dragging and dropping.

    Is this not working for you? More details would be helpful in understanding the situation.

    I am experiencing a similar issue…

    1/. I create groups, some intended as parents and others as children.

    2/. In Organize, I position the groups in the order I want, with the parent group to the left and, directly underneath each parent, the related child group indented to the right as shown in your screenshot.

    3/. When I press ‘Save groups’, it reverts to what it was originally with all the groups on the same level.

    WP 3.5.2
    BP 1.7.2
    2012 Theme
